summ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Daniel Black <dragonheart@gentoo.org>2004-08-19 23:40:19 +0000
committerDaniel Black <dragonheart@gentoo.org>2004-08-19 23:40:19 +0000
commitffea5d20b740e1e1f3e1b6acc12f1964657e42b4 (patch)
tree7363cb09053e1b26d42d4fbd8e9b3e3cdb166d36 /net-dialup/slmodem
parentFix datadir issue (bug #60933) (Manifest recommit) (diff)
downloadgentoo-2-ffea5d20b740e1e1f3e1b6acc12f1964657e42b4.tar.gz
gentoo-2-ffea5d20b740e1e1f3e1b6acc12f1964657e42b4.tar.bz2
gentoo-2-ffea5d20b740e1e1f3e1b6acc12f1964657e42b4.zip
removed old 2.9.9-r1. Made slmodem-2.9.9-r2 x86 stabled. KEYWORD="x86 -*" due to 2 precompiled object files in the distribution.
Diffstat (limited to 'net-dialup/slmodem')
-rw-r--r--net-dialup/slmodem/ChangeLog10
-rw-r--r--net-dialup/slmodem/files/digest-slmodem-2.9.9-r11
-rw-r--r--net-dialup/slmodem/slmodem-2.9.9-r1.ebuild162
-rw-r--r--net-dialup/slmodem/slmodem-2.9.9-r2.ebuild4
4 files changed, 11 insertions, 166 deletions
diff --git a/net-dialup/slmodem/ChangeLog b/net-dialup/slmodem/ChangeLog
index 99c2c2073bd9..5e36cb79e61c 100644
--- a/net-dialup/slmodem/ChangeLog
+++ b/net-dialup/slmodem/ChangeLog
@@ -1,6 +1,14 @@
# ChangeLog for net-dialup/slmodem
# Copyright 2000-2004 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/net-dialup/slmodem/ChangeLog,v 1.23 2004/08/15 02:47:00 dragonheart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-dialup/slmodem/ChangeLog,v 1.24 2004/08/19 23:40:19 dragonheart Exp $
+
+ 20 Aug 2004; Daniel Black <dragonheart@gentoo.org> -slmodem-2.9.9-r1.ebuild,
+ slmodem-2.9.9-r2.ebuild:
+ removed old 2.9.9-r1. Made slmodem-2.9.9-r2 x86 stabled. Unfortunately due to
+ drivers/amrlibs.o and modem/dsplibs.o being precompiled this program won't
+ work on other archs. Please direct complaints to vendor
+ (sales-corporate@smlink.com, linux-support@smlink.com). Mine was ignored but
+ there is power in numbers.
15 Aug 2004; Daniel Black <dragonheart@gentoo.org> slmodem-2.9.9-r2.ebuild:
snd-intel8x0m added to hotplug blacklist due to it breaking suspend-to-ram.
diff --git a/net-dialup/slmodem/files/digest-slmodem-2.9.9-r1 b/net-dialup/slmodem/files/digest-slmodem-2.9.9-r1
deleted file mode 100644
index 099d04f8b31f..000000000000
--- a/net-dialup/slmodem/files/digest-slmodem-2.9.9-r1
+++ /dev/null
@@ -1 +0,0 @@
-MD5 b9eb4b43d8428024d9bb2fa3db4d56ea slmodem-2.9.9.tar.gz 708051
diff --git a/net-dialup/slmodem/slmodem-2.9.9-r1.ebuild b/net-dialup/slmodem/slmodem-2.9.9-r1.ebuild
deleted file mode 100644
index 7bfbf506b5e2..000000000000
--- a/net-dialup/slmodem/slmodem-2.9.9-r1.ebuild
+++ /dev/null
@@ -1,162 +0,0 @@
-# Copyright 1999-2004 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-dialup/slmodem/slmodem-2.9.9-r1.ebuild,v 1.1 2004/08/02 02:51:09 dragonheart Exp $
-
-inherit kmod eutils
-
-DESCRIPTION="Driver for Smart Link modem"
-HOMEPAGE="http://www.smlink.com/"
-SRC_URI="http://www.smlink.com/main/down/${P}.tar.gz"
-LICENSE="Smart-Link"
-SLOT="${KV}"
-KEYWORDS="~x86"
-IUSE="alsa usb"
-
-DEPEND="virtual/libc
- alsa? ( media-libs/alsa-lib )
- virtual/os-headers"
-
-RDEPEND="virtual/libc
- alsa? ( media-libs/alsa-lib )"
-
-src_unpack() {
- # Unpack and set some variables
- kmod_src_unpack
-
- cd ${S}
- epatch ${FILESDIR}/${P}-makefile-fixup.patch
-}
-
-src_compile() {
-
- #[ -d ${KV_OUTPUT} ] || die "Build kernel ${KV_VERSION_FULL} first"
-
- export KERNEL_OUTPUT_DIR=${S}/workdir
-
- if is_kernel 2 5 || is_kernel 2 6
- then
- unset ARCH
- fi
-
- if use alsa
- then
- export SUPPORT_ALSA=1
- else
- export SUPPORT_ALSA=0
- fi
-
- mkdir ${S}/workdir
-
- emake -C ${S} \
- KERNEL_VER=${KV_VERSION_FULL} \
- KERNEL_DIR=${KV_OUTPUT} \
- KERNEL_INCLUDES=/usr/include/linux \
- all || die "Failed to compile driver"
-
-}
-
-#src_test() {
-# cd modem
-# emake modem_test
-# ./modem_test || die "failed modem test"
-#
-# if use usb
-# then
-# # USB modem test
-# else
-# # PCI modem test
-# fi
-#}
-
-src_install() {
- unset ARCH
- emake DESTDIR=${D} \
- KERNEL_VER=${KV_VERSION_FULL} \
- install-drivers install-test\
- || die "driver install failed"
-
- mv ${D}/usr/sbin/modem_test ${D}/usr/sbin/slmodem_test
-
- dosbin modem/slmodemd
- dodir /var/lib/slmodem
- fowners root:dialout /var/lib/slmodem
-
- dodoc COPYING Changes README
-
- # Install /etc/{devfs,modules,init,conf}.d/slmodem files
- insinto /etc/conf.d/; newins ${FILESDIR}/${PN}-2.9.conf ${PN}
- insopts -m0755; insinto /etc/init.d/; newins ${FILESDIR}/${PN}-2.9.init ${PN}
-
- if use alsa
- then
- sed -i -e "s/# ALSACONF //g" ${D}/etc/conf.d/slmodem
- else
- sed -i -e "s/# NONALSACONF //g" ${D}/etc/conf.d/slmodem
- if use usb
- then
- sed -i -e "s/# USBCONF //g" ${D}/etc/conf.d/slmodem
- else
- sed -i -e "s/# PCICONF //g" ${D}/etc/conf.d/slmodem
- fi
- fi
- sed -i -e "s/ALSACONF//g" -e "s/PCICONF//g" -e "s/USBCONF//g" ${D}/etc/conf.d/slmodem
-
-
- # Make some devices if we aren't using devfs
- # If we are using devfs, restart it
- if [ -e ${ROOT}/dev/.devfsd ] ; then
- # devfs
- insinto /etc/devfs.d/; newins ${FILESDIR}/${PN}-2.9.devfs ${PN}
- insinto /etc/modules.d/; newins ${FILESDIR}/${PN}-2.9.modules ${PN}
- elif [ -e ${ROOT}/dev/.udev ] ; then
- # udev
- # check Symlink
- dodir /etc/udev/rules.d/
- echo 'KERNEL="slamr", NAME="slamr0", SYMLINK="modem"' > \
- ${D}/etc/udev/rules.d/55-${PN}.rules
- dodir /etc/udev/permissions.d
- echo 'slamr*:root:dialout:0660' > \
- ${D}/etc/udev/permissions.d/55-${PN}.permissions
- else
- make -C drivers DESTDIR=${D} KERNELRELEASE=1 KERNEL_VER=${KV_VERSION_FULL} install-devices
- fi
-
-}
-
-pkg_postinst() {
- kmod_pkg_postinst
-
- #depmod -a
-
- # Make some devices if we aren't using devfs
- # If we are using devfs, restart it
- if [ -e ${ROOT}/dev/.devfsd ]
- then
- ebegin "Restarting devfsd to reread devfs rules"
- killall -HUP devfsd
- eend 0
- einfo "modules-update to complete configuration."
-
- elif [ -e ${ROOT}/dev/.udev ]
- then
- ebegin "Restarting udev to reread udev rules"
- udevstart
- eend 0
- fi
-
- echo
-
- einfo "You must edit /etc/conf.d/${PN} for your configuration"
-
- einfo "To add slmodem to your startup - type : rc-update add slmodem default"
-
- if use alsa;
- then
- einfo "I hope you have already added alsa to your startup: "
- einfo "otherwise type: rc-update add alsasound boot"
- einfo
- einfo "If you need to use snd-intel8x0m from the kernel"
- einfo "compile it as a module and edit /etc/module.d/alsa"
- einfo 'to: "alias snd-card-(number) snd-intel8x0m"'
- fi
-}
diff --git a/net-dialup/slmodem/slmodem-2.9.9-r2.ebuild b/net-dialup/slmodem/slmodem-2.9.9-r2.ebuild
index 29ae458f0eca..1f1a1d7e9488 100644
--- a/net-dialup/slmodem/slmodem-2.9.9-r2.ebuild
+++ b/net-dialup/slmodem/slmodem-2.9.9-r2.ebuild
@@ -1,6 +1,6 @@
# Copyright 1999-2004 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-dialup/slmodem/slmodem-2.9.9-r2.ebuild,v 1.3 2004/08/15 02:47:00 dragonheart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-dialup/slmodem/slmodem-2.9.9-r2.ebuild,v 1.4 2004/08/19 23:40:19 dragonheart Exp $
inherit kmod eutils
@@ -9,7 +9,7 @@ HOMEPAGE="http://www.smlink.com/"
SRC_URI="http://www.smlink.com/main/down/${P}.tar.gz"
LICENSE="Smart-Link"
SLOT="${KV}"
-KEYWORDS="~x86"
+KEYWORDS="x86 -*"
IUSE="alsa usb"
DEPEND="virtual/libc